New to the Fleet: Vega Air Bags

Certain pieces of equipment are the bread and butter of heavy lifting, such as spreader beams and slings, because they are ideal for many use cases. But some jobs require a different solution.

Because of this, we recently introduced the Vega Air Bags, manufactured by Sava. This addition brings increased capacity options, including the Vega 100 model, a 100-ton capacity bag.

Vega lifting bags stacked for heavy-duty lift

The Vega lifting bags can be stacked by up to three bags to increase lifting height.

Air bag jacks are perfect for extremely tight clearances when a standard jack won’t work. And they can be stacked up to 3 bags high! See why the Vega air bags may be the right solution for your next lift.

LGH From The Field: Thackray Crane Employs Collector Ring for Tank Farm Lift

LGH Collector rings dome lift Aston Tank Farm Thackray crane

Collector rings offer a well-rounded approach to complex lifts. LGH recently provided Thackray Crane Rental with a collector ring, slings, and shackles to complete a lift for the Aston Tank Farm in Pennsylvania.

Designed to streamline the lifting of large domes and circular tanks, with a 150-ton capacity and a 16-point crown, the collector ring is the perfect piece of equipment for a job like this. Learn more about collector rings or get a quote today.

LGH YouTube Video: What Are Crazy Skates?

If you’re moving heavy equipment through tight spaces or need to rotate a load with precision, rotating machine skates — also known as crazy skates — are one of the most versatile tools you can use.

In our latest YouTube video, “What are Crazy Skates? Rotating Machine Skates for Moving Heavy Equipment,” LGH’s Aaron Orsak walks through what makes these heavy duty dollies so effective for industrial rigging and equipment moves.
